How do I zip multiple folders at once?
Select all folders you want zipped/rared. Click "ADD" or Alt + A or Commands -> "Add files to Archive" Select RAR or ZIP. go to "Files" tab. Check "Put each file to separate archive" under the Archives box. -
Can you unzip multiple files at once?
You can select multiple WinZip files, right click, and drag them to a folder to unzip them all with one operation. To unzip multiple Zip files without drag and drop: From an open folder window, highlight the WinZip files you want to Extract. Right click in the highlighted area. -
How many files can a zip file hold?
Technically, zip files have a size limit of about 4 GB. However, in reality, many compression utilities have a file size limit around 2 GB. If your presentation is between 2 GB and 4 GB, you may be able to compress it into a zip file using 7-zip, which is better at handling large files. -
How do I zip all folders?
Locate the file or folder that you want to zip. Press and hold (or right-click) the file or folder, select (or point to) Send to, and then select Compressed (zipped) folder. A new zipped folder with the same name is created in the same location. -
How do I send multiple folders?
If there are multiple folders you wish to send, move them all to the same location. Hold down Shift and click on each one to select them all at once. Alternatively, just create a new folder, place all the files to attach inside it, and compress that folder. -
Can you have folders within a ZIP file?
Popular tools such as WinRAR and 7-Zip will automatically retain the folder structure during ZIP file creation. However, some tools, such as WinZip may require one additional step of enclosing the entire file structure in one \u201cwrapper\u201d folder. -
How do I create a ZIP file with multiple files?
To place multiple files into a zip folder, select all of the files while hitting the Ctrl button. Then, right-click on one of the files, move your cursor over the \u201cSend to\u201d option and select \u201cCompressed (zipped) folder\u201d. -

How do I add files to a ZIP folder?
Select the files you want to add to the zip file. Selecting files. Right-click one of the files. A menu will appear. Right-clicking a file. In the menu, click Send to and select Compressed (zipped) folder. Creating a zip file. A zip file will appear. If you want, you can type a new name for the zip file. -
How do I put multiple files into a zip file?
Right-click on the file or folder. Select \u201cCompressed (zipped) folder\u201d. To place multiple files into a zip folder, select all of the files while hitting the Ctrl button. Then, right-click on one of the files, move your cursor over the \u201cSend to\u201d option and select \u201cCompressed (zipped) folder\u201d. -
